Subject: [PATCH 18/27] tools/libxl: Convert a legacy stream if needed
Date: Mon, 15 Jun 2015 14:44:31 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1434375880-30914-19-git-send-email-andrew.cooper3@citrix.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1434375880-30914-1-git-send-email-andrew.cooper3@citrix.com>
For backwards compatibility, a legacy stream needs converting before it can be
read by the v2 stream logic.
This causes the v2 stream logic to need to juggle two parallel tasks.
check_stream_finished() is introduced for the purpose of joining the tasks in
both success and error cases.

---
tools/libxl/libxl_internal.h | 3 ++
tools/libxl/libxl_stream_read.c | 85 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
2 files changed, 87 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/tools/libxl/libxl_internal.h b/tools/libxl/libxl_internal.h
index 3e43cc6..5482950 100644
--- a/tools/libxl/libxl_internal.h
+++ b/tools/libxl/libxl_internal.h
@@ -3161,11 +3161,14 @@ struct libxl__stream_read_state {
/* filled by the user */
libxl__ao *ao;
int fd;
+ bool legacy;
void (*completion_callback)(libxl__egc *egc,
libxl__domain_create_state *dcs,
int rc);
/* Private */
+ libxl__carefd *v2_carefd;
int rc;
+ int joined_rc;
bool running;
libxl__datacopier_state dc;
size_t expected_len;
diff --git a/tools/libxl/libxl_stream_read.c b/tools/libxl/libxl_stream_read.c
index 9cdaadf..87b9737 100644
--- a/tools/libxl/libxl_stream_read.c
+++ b/tools/libxl/libxl_stream_read.c
@@ -38,6 +38,10 @@
* process_record() will choose the correct next action based upon the
* record. Upon completion of the action, the next record header will be read
* from the stream.
+ *
+ * Depending on the contents of the stream, there are likely to be several
+ * parallel tasks being managed. check_stream_finished() is used to join all
+ * tasks in both success and error cases.
*/
static void stream_success(libxl__egc *egc,
@@ -47,6 +51,12 @@ static void stream_failed(libxl__egc *egc,
static void stream_done(libxl__egc *egc,
libxl__stream_read_state *stream);
+static void conversion_done(libxl__egc *egc,
+ libxl__conversion_helper_state *chs, int rc);
+static void check_stream_finished(libxl__egc *egc,
+ libxl__domain_create_state *dcs,
+ int rc, const char *what);
+
/* Event callbacks for main reading loop. */
static void stream_header_done(libxl__egc *egc,
libxl__datacopier_state *dc,
@@ -73,12 +83,33 @@ static void emulator_padding_done(libxl__egc *egc,
void libxl__stream_read_start(libxl__egc *egc,
libxl__stream_read_state *stream)
{
+ libxl__domain_create_state *dcs = CONTAINER_OF(stream, *dcs, srs);
libxl__datacopier_state *dc = &stream->dc;
+ STATE_AO_GC(stream->ao);
int ret = 0;
/* State initialisation. */
assert(!stream->running);
+ if (stream->legacy) {
+ /* Convert a legacy stream, if needed. */
+ dcs->chs.ao = stream->ao;
+ dcs->chs.legacy_fd = stream->fd;
+ dcs->chs.legacy_width = dcs->restore_params.legacy_width;
+ dcs->chs.hvm =
+ (dcs->guest_config->b_info.type == LIBXL_DOMAIN_TYPE_HVM);
+ dcs->chs.v2_carefd = NULL;
+ dcs->chs.completion_callback = conversion_done;
+
+ libxl__convert_legacy_stream(egc, &dcs->chs);
+
+ assert(dcs->chs.v2_carefd);
+ stream->v2_carefd = dcs->chs.v2_carefd;
+ stream->fd = libxl__carefd_fd(dcs->chs.v2_carefd);
+ }
+
+ /* stream->fd is now guarenteed to be a v2 stream. */
+
memset(dc, 0, sizeof(*dc));
dc->ao = stream->ao;
dc->readfd = stream->fd;
@@ -164,7 +195,50 @@ static void stream_done(libxl__egc *egc,
assert(!stream->running);
- stream->completion_callback(egc, dcs, stream->rc);
+ if (stream->v2_carefd)
+ libxl__carefd_close(stream->v2_carefd);
+
+ check_stream_finished(egc, dcs, stream->rc, "stream");
+}
+
+static void check_stream_finished(libxl__egc *egc,
+ libxl__domain_create_state *dcs,
+ int rc, const char *what)
+{
+ libxl__stream_read_state *stream = &dcs->srs;
+ STATE_AO_GC(dcs->ao);
+
+ LOG(INFO, "Task '%s' joining (rc %d)", what, rc);
+
+ if (rc && !stream->joined_rc) {
+ bool skip = false;
+ /* First reported failure from joining tasks. Tear everything down */
+ stream->joined_rc = rc;
+
+ if (libxl__stream_read_inuse(&dcs->srs)) {
+ skip = true;
+ libxl__stream_read_abort(egc, &dcs->srs, rc);
+ }
+
+ if (libxl__convert_legacy_stream_inuse(&dcs->chs)) {
+ skip = true;
+ libxl__convert_legacy_stream_abort(egc, &dcs->chs, rc);
+ }
+
+ /* There is at least one more active task to join - wait for its
+ callback */
+ if ( skip )
+ return;
+ }
+
+ if (libxl__stream_read_inuse(&dcs->srs))
+ LOG(DEBUG, "stream still in use");
+ else if (libxl__convert_legacy_stream_inuse(&dcs->chs))
+ LOG(DEBUG, "conversion still in use");
+ else {
+ LOG(INFO, "Join complete: result %d", stream->joined_rc);
+ stream->completion_callback(egc, dcs, stream->joined_rc);
+ }
}
static void stream_header_done(libxl__egc *egc,
@@ -303,6 +377,15 @@ static void record_body_done(libxl__egc *egc,
stream_failed(egc, stream, ret);
}
+static void conversion_done(libxl__egc *egc,
+ libxl__conversion_helper_state *chs, int rc)
+{
+ STATE_AO_GC(chs->ao);
+ libxl__domain_create_state *dcs = CONTAINER_OF(chs, *dcs, chs);
+
+ check_stream_finished(egc, dcs, rc, "conversion");
+}
+
static void process_record(libxl__egc *egc,
libxl__stream_read_state *stream)
{
